<p>The NCAA tournament has narrowed its field to four remaining teams – the illustrious Final Four.</p> <p>In recognition of that theme, Prep Hoops will announce a series of “Final Fours” this week.</p> <p>This will be four players selected for their demonstration of a specific trait, regardless of school size and graduation class.</p> <p>Here are Kansas’ Final Four Scorers (alphabetical order):</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="1146292" first="Landon" last="Boss"] 6-foot-1 forward, 2023, Osage City:</p> <p>Boss has been filling the hoop for three years at Osage City. He’s already topped the 1,000 point mark. He’s a big, powerful athlete who can battle with anyone in the paint, and he positions himself to score close to the goal. He can really hit from deep and also gets a lot of buckets in transition. He averaged 24 points per game this year.</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="1076260" first="Elijah" last="Brooks"], 6-foot-4 guard, 2022, Topeka West:</p> <p>Brooks is the epitome of a scorer. He gets shots where there don’t seem to be openings, and he’s almost automatic when he elevates for his jumper in the midrange. He gets fouled a ton because he’s superior athleticism has defenders constantly off balance. Brooks became the Chargers’ all-time leading scorer this winter, with several weeks left to pad his total. Brooks averaged at least 10 points per game for four straight seasons, and racked up 25 per game as a senior.</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="1080178" first="Britton" last="Dutton"], 6-foo1- guard, 2023, Ellinwood:</p> <p>Dutton has a silky stroke from way outside, stretching defenses to a breaking point. He can put the ball on the floor and loves the pull-up jumper. He has a killer instinct and turns defensive turnovers into a lot of runouts. Dutton is consistent, but he also has a tendency to explode for big point totals on occasion. He went for 30 or more five times this year, with a high of 43. He averaged 25 points per game this season. He’s been doing that kind of thing since his freshman year.</p> <p>[player_tooltip player_id="1270296" first="Mason" last="English"], 6-foot-2 guard, 2024, Pittsburg (pictured):</p> <p>Prep Hoops scouts were blown away by what English showed last summer. The question was, would he be able to do those same things in the high school game. The answer was a resounding ‘Yes.’ English has range for days, and he’s not afraid to pull the trigger from anywhere. He has an easy shot that he can get off quickly. He is a big, physical guard who can body up in the lane and is developing his athleticism. He averaged 21 points as a sophomore.</p>
